Since (x+a)(x+8)=x2+bx+24 for all x, then x2+ax+8x+8a=x2+bx+24 or x2+(a+8)x+8a=x2+bx+24 for all x. Since the equation is true for all x, then the coefficients on the left side must match the coefficients on the right side. Therefore, a+8=b and 8a=24. The second equation gives a=3, from which the first equation gives b=3+8=11. Finally, a+b=3+11=14.
